基本信息
文件名称:2025年系统分析师考试研究创新试题及答案.docx
文件大小:15.06 KB
总页数:11 页
更新时间:2025-06-07
总字数:约3.67千字
文档摘要

2025年系统分析师考试研究创新试题及答案

姓名:____________________

一、单项选择题(每题2分,共10题)

1.在系统分析过程中,以下哪项不是需求分析的任务?

A.确定系统功能

B.分析用户需求

C.设计系统架构

D.制定系统测试计划

2.下列关于UML(统一建模语言)的说法,错误的是:

A.UML是一种图形化语言,用于系统建模

B.UML可以用于表示系统中的类、对象、关系等

C.UML只适用于软件开发领域

D.UML可以用于需求分析、设计、实现和测试等阶段

3.在系统设计中,以下哪种设计模式适用于降低系统复杂度?

A.观察者模式

B.工厂模式

C.装饰者模式

D.策略模式

4.下列关于敏捷开发的说法,错误的是:

A.敏捷开发强调快速迭代和持续交付

B.敏捷开发注重团队协作和客户沟通

C.敏捷开发适用于所有项目类型

D.敏捷开发要求项目成员具备高度的专业技能

5.在系统测试过程中,以下哪种测试方法适用于验证系统性能?

A.单元测试

B.集成测试

C.系统测试

D.性能测试

6.以下关于软件开发生命周期的说法,错误的是:

A.软件开发生命周期包括需求分析、设计、实现、测试和维护等阶段

B.软件开发生命周期是一个线性的过程

C.软件开发生命周期适用于所有项目类型

D.软件开发生命周期有助于提高软件开发质量和效率

7.下列关于软件工程的说法,错误的是:

A.软件工程是一种工程学科,用于指导软件开发和维护

B.软件工程强调规范、标准和方法

C.软件工程只关注软件开发过程

D.软件工程有助于提高软件开发质量和效率

8.在系统设计中,以下哪种设计原则有助于提高系统的可扩展性?

A.单一职责原则

B.开放封闭原则

C.依赖倒置原则

D.接口隔离原则

9.以下关于软件架构的说法,错误的是:

A.软件架构是系统设计的重要组成部分

B.软件架构关注系统的高层结构和组件

C.软件架构只关注系统性能

D.软件架构有助于提高系统质量和可维护性

10.在系统分析过程中,以下哪种方法适用于确定系统边界?

A.系统分解

B.系统映射

C.系统建模

D.系统评审

二、多项选择题(每题3分,共10题)

1.系统分析阶段的主要任务包括:

A.收集和分析用户需求

B.确定系统功能

C.设计系统架构

D.制定系统测试计划

E.编写项目文档

2.以下哪些是UML图的主要类型?

A.类图

B.用例图

C.序列图

D.构件图

E.部署图

3.在敏捷开发中,以下哪些是核心原则?

A.客户合作

B.反对过度的规划

C.迭代开发

D.适应变化

E.团队自我组织

4.系统测试的主要目标包括:

A.验证系统功能

B.验证系统性能

C.验证系统安全性

D.验证系统兼容性

E.验证系统稳定性

5.以下哪些是软件开发生命周期的阶段?

A.需求分析

B.设计

C.实现与编码

D.测试

E.维护

6.以下哪些是软件工程的基本原则?

A.可维护性

B.可复用性

C.可扩展性

D.可移植性

E.可测试性

7.以下哪些设计模式适用于处理对象之间的依赖关系?

A.适配器模式

B.代理模式

C.装饰者模式

D.享元模式

E.观察者模式

8.在系统设计中,以下哪些设计原则有助于提高系统的健壮性?

A.单一职责原则

B.开放封闭原则

C.迪米特法则

D.依赖倒置原则

E.接口隔离原则

9.以下哪些是影响软件项目成功的关键因素?

A.团队协作

B.项目管理

C.技术选择

D.风险管理

E.客户满意度

10.在系统分析过程中,以下哪些方法可以用于需求收集?

A.用户访谈

B.文档审查

C.问卷调查

D.观察法

E.专家评审

三、判断题(每题2分,共10题)

1.系统分析是软件开发过程中的第一步,其目的是确定系统的需求。()

2.UML图可以用于表示系统中的所有元素,包括硬件、软件和人员。()

3.敏捷开发强调文档的完整性,每个阶段都需要详细记录。()

4.系统测试的主要目的是发现系统中的错误和缺陷。()

5.软件开发生命周期是一个不可逆的过程,一旦进入下一个阶段,就无法返回上一个阶段。()

6.软件工程只关注软件开发过程,与软件维护无关。()

7.设计模式是软件设计中的一种通用解决方案,可以提高代码的可复用性。()

8.系统设计阶段的主要任务是确定系统的技术方案和实现细节。()

9.软件项目的成功与项目规模无关,关键在于团队协作和项目管理。()

10.需求分析阶段的工作成果是系统需求规格说明书,它是后续开发工作的基础。()

四、简答题